Remember the three-day rule? Well, you can forget about waiting to make that call and a lot of other advice that might have worked in the dating scene ten years ago.

Now in the age of GPS-based apps like Tinder that can hook you up with someone instantly, and the way we communicate primarily via text rather than phone calls, this kind of advice falls short. Now that we have instant access (and therefore expect more immediate gratification), we don't have the time or patience to sit around and wait. After all, there could be five other hot men (or women) to meet in the meantime.

So how do you navigate the new digital dating world with so much access to new people - whether it's online dating, mobile dating, or meeting through Facebook? What are some guidelines to help figure out when to contact someone and how?

Following are some new tips to get you started:

Get familiar with technology. If you're new to the dating scene then it's important not to dismiss technology when it comes to helping you find someone. Online dating is extremely popular, with thousands of singles joining various websites every day. Mobile dating also offers a lot of different options - from apps that connect you to friends of friends on Facebook to those that tell you who is single and within a five-mile radius of where you happen to be in the moment. See what's out there. Don't assume that it's not for you until you try it.

Communicate. Instead of playing coy and waiting around for someone else to make a move, it's good to communicate with him so he knows you're interested. Dating moves very quickly, so if you drop in and out of communication with someone or wait a day or more to answer a text, you could miss out on opportunities. Be consistent - respond in a timely way to texts and emails, and check in with your online dating site often.

Be honest. If you are serious about finding a relationship, then it's important to be honest about who you are. It's easy to pretend to be someone else online and paste old photos on your dating profile or fudge your age or height. But when you start meeting people to date, you're going to have to explain yourself. Be true to who you are, that is the best way to connect to someone else.

Be bold. Good relationships don't just magically happen. They require risk - we have to put ourselves out there, to be willing to show who we are to someone else. If you go solo to that party, or talk to the stranger in front of you in the Starbucks line, or get up the nerve to message that guy you've been eyeing on your online dating site, you are making the effort. These are all small steps, but can lead to something great. Take more risks by putting yourself out there. Love is worth it.

Looking for some new ideas to plan a date? Summer is here, which means there are a ton of activities going on in your neighborhood that you may or may not know about. If you don't know where to find them, then you should be making use of some cool apps out there that can help hook you up. So to speak.

Regardless of whether you're online dating or you already have a significant other, it can be stressful to plan dates. If you try something you've never done before, you never know what to expect. But that's part of the fun, right?

If you're sick of the same old same old but need a little inspiration, or if you want a choice of what to do (even at the last minute), there are apps available to help you out. Every city offers events or places that you might not know about. Check out some of the apps we found, and what they offer:

How About We. This app is available for both singles and couples. If you're a couple, How About We suggests date ideas (like an evening cruise, live concert, or good place for brunches with outdoor patios), and allows you to book in advance through their site. When you become a member, they also offer deals and freebies for future dates.

Sosh. If you live in the San Francisco or New York areas, you might want to check out this app for something non-traditional. Sosh's main focus is to find events or places that are cool and unique. In fact, if a particular event gets bookmarked by too many people, they stop promoting it to users. With over 500 activities, places, venues, and other out-of-the-way interests discovered each weekend, Sosh is a good place to look to try something off the beaten path. Its website claims the app is coming soon to L.A., Chicago, Boston and Seattle.

Goby. Looking for a real adventure? If you have some time set aside for your date, this app is a good resource to help you plan everything from vacations to small excursions to nearby places. Depending on the type of adventure you want to have (hiking a mountain vs. a gallery opening), you can find it. Goby provides a description of the event, where it is, and how close it is to you.

Online dating is an option that a lot of singles turn to whenever they want to determine their potential lifetime partner. What are some tips that should be considered whenever online dating is discussed? Read on to find out.

Online dating can be seen as the mysterious path that seems promising to a lot of singles. Currently, singles all over the world browse the Internet to find free dating sites which can aid them in turning their dream guys into real guys.

However, online dating is not as simple as it sounds. An individual who merely clicks all the free dating sites and signs up a profile in every one of them has less chance than an individual who carefully assesses herself and focuses on providing relevant, yet careful, details about her preferences.

To better get acquainted with the basics of online dating, singles should take consideration of the following online dating tips during selecting among free dating sites:

1. Specify which free dating site suits you.

Free dating sites are not exactly the same. Some are focused on dating such as Match.com and FriendFinder. Others are directed towards a serious relationship and towards marriage like eHarmony.

Oftentimes, singles might find it easier to date those who have the same hobbies as them so they go to free dating sites offering services to singles with similar interests - Millionaire Match is for rich singles while Senior Match is for older singles.

It would be better if singles decide which particular dating site they should take so they can utilize it according to its optimum quality.

2. Take online dating security seriously.

Online dating is similar to offline dating in the way that singles should still ensure their safety whenever getting to know someone. Basic online security tips are the following: never give your home address or phone number, always meet in public when meeting for the first time and go with your gut.

3. Respect to be respected.

Online dating is no excuse to get reckless and to throw in offensive comments to others. Singles should still communicate accordingly to people they meet. Also, whenever a person finds someone unsuitable for her, she should still have the decency to politely decline his advances. Not replying is considered rude.

4. Avoid white lying.

Online dating is can be full of liars who aim to scam people. On the other hand, it can also be full of potential lifetime partners. Take in mind that singles are looking for the loves of their lives in online dating - what would your lover think if he found out you lied to him in the past just to get his attention?

A relationship started with a lie is nothing but a scam as well.

5. Put your best foot forward during the first date.

Getting a first date through online dating seems like a feat to some singles. After all, the task does seem overwhelming. Therefore, after all the trouble you went through, you would want to make the first date the best dating experience your date can have.

Be confident. Go to a safe yet decent place with your date. Remember to pay deserving compliments to your date as well.

Following the mentioned tips can definitely help singles looking for free dating sites in online dating find the loves of their lives. Online dating can definitely help you in finding your soul mate - you just need to look harder.

Online dating is popular. If you haven't done it yourself you probably know people who have. While you've heard stories of things going wrong when people meet, know that good stories are also out there. It's important to always put safety first, no matter how much you think you trust someone. This article talks about 3 ways you can be a better online dater.

1. Know your requirements

Before you even start filling out profiles online and meeting people, you need to know what it is you're looking for. Are you willing to date someone who lives far away? How far is too far? Does your potential date need to be employed? Educated? Are you willing to date someone who is divorced? Has Children? It's important to think about these possible situations because while you are online dating, you'll run into all kinds of people with all kinds of history. Do not worry about being too picky. You should be picky when choosing someone to date.

2. Fill out that profile

Profiles are there for a reason, but as you'll soon notice, many people fail to fill them out or they are so basic they sound like ten other people. So when you fill out your profile, be honest and answer all the questions. You do not have to write essays, you can stick to point form answers as long as they explain who you are and how you differ from other people. Don't forget to add a photo! It's not that looks matter but people have preferences. You wouldn't want to be talking to someone for a while and then finally see them only to discover you're not attracted to them.

3. Online is just the beginning

Online dating is a bit of a confusing term. You probably know someone who has been dating someone online for years. It really happens. Usually it's due to distance. But online shouldn't be where you should keep your relationship. You are probably going online to meet someone to date in real life. If that's your intention, make sure you let the people you meet know you're not willing to carry on a relationship over the computer for more than a certain amount of time. Let's face it, being in a relationship is easy. You don't have to go out, get yourself dressed up or spend money. But that's not a relationship. You could find that same connection with a thousand people online.

Online dating can be tricky. It's not an easy task to find someone you connect with on and offline, so patience is required. Enjoy the process of meeting people. Even if it takes a while to find someone you are compatible with, you'll make new friends in the process.

Unusual, Strange, weird and wacky dating sites have been making headlines lately. Here is our top ten (or so) list:

Date Someone from Jail

You got a couple of choices here. There is Women Behind Bars for all of you single law abiding men out there. Not to be out done, there is also Meet-an-Inmate which has personal ads for both men and women who are incarcerated.

Science

If you think your DNA can be your matchmaker, try Scientific Match.

Adult Fetish Anyone?

While I will not link to these sites directly, a Google search should find them for you easily enough. We have three for you. There is Daily Diapers and Diaper Mates which attempts to match up people interested in acting like babies, and Pounced, which is a personals site for people who like to wear furry costumes.

Health

On one end of the spectrum you have EcoDater which is for singles who are vegetarians and all around environmentally friendly. At the other end you have 420 Dating for those people who like to smoke. You then also have Gothic Match which is designed for Goth and Vampires (which is not too healthy as far as their victims are concerned 😉).

Your Job and Hobby

Finally, you have those dating sites for people who share a profession or hobby. Farmers Only is probably the most funny one out there, and then there is Date Craft which is dating for gamers (think Warcraft).

The Wrap Up

While it is fun to look for weird and wacky dating sites, I am not sure how popular any of these services really are. While researching a few of them on the internet I can't imagine any of them having more than a few hundred active members who are currently using the site in any one month.

In the search for Mr. or Mrs. Right, wouldn’t it be great if you had an advocate who was going to bat for you? That’s what personal matchmakers do. Services like It’s Just Lunch have grown in popularity over the past few years as many people feel more comfortable with people doing the people-matching instead of computers.

As with any type of dating site or service, personal matchmakers have their pros and cons. This type of service won’t be for everyone, but if you review these features and still think they’re right for you: good luck! You’ll be moving forward with a personal dating coach in the world of romance!

Benefits of Personal Matchmakers

What’s not to like about having someone who has met you, knows your quirks and has spoken with you at-length doing the matching for you? Personal matchmakers have the one thing that most online dating sites lack: personal, one-on-one service. They can put people together based on first-hand impressions instead of computer matching algorithms and give some inside scoop on who you’ll be sitting across from on that first meeting instead of a page of pictures and standard questions.

Drawbacks to Personal Matchmakers

There are two significant drawbacks to personal matchmakers: cost and level of service. While an online dating service will cost you anywhere from nothing to fifty or so dollars per month, personal matchmakers often run into the hundreds to many thousands per year. While many personal matchmakers have outstanding reputations among their clients no matter how successful their matches may ultimately be, you have to be able to justify each matchmaker’s services with the price they’re charging. Many will simply interview you and set you up on dates. Others will go the extra few miles and do exit interviews after unsuccessful dates, do periodic check ins and see where your personal life is at and offer to make introductions out of the norm.

Tips for Personal Matchmakers

If you’re considering using a personal matchmaker, ask for a list of references of current or past clients. If they won’t provide one, how do you know they’re any good? It’s their word against your wallet, hopes and dreams at that point. In addition to references, interview multiple matchmakers in your local area first before looking for one outside your geography. Being familiar with your local social scene shouldn’t be underrated. Ask about contracts, payment terms and how they handle complaints or conflicts.
